Element based redescription set exploration

This is the first functionality of the INTERSET tool that allows iterative exploration of redescription sets based on elements described in different redescriptions.

Functionality

The element based exploration uses the Self Organising map to order elements into different clusters based on element occurence in redescription support sets. The exploration process can be done in several steps:

  1. Click on any SOM cluster to examine redescriptions describing at least one element from the cluster
  2. Scroll through redescription table and select some interesting redescription
  3. Examine additional information about the selected redescription
  4. Create SOM map on various subests of redescriptions.

Clicking on some of the components displays new elements on the page. The elements are placed below currently displayed components, so depending on the screen size, you might need to scroll to use them.

This exploration technique is demonstrated on the DBLP dataset . This dataset contains 6455 entities (authors of scientific papers) described by two views containing Boolean attributes without missing values. The first view contains 304 descriptors describing which author published papers on which conferences. The second view contains information about co-authorships between 6455 different authors of scientific papers.
